Women's Basketball Defeats Purdue Northwest 63-59

women's basketball

SAULT STE. MARIE, Mich. – Lake Superior State women's basketball defeated Purdue Northwest 63-59 for its first Great Lakes Intercollegiate Athletic Conference win of the season on Saturday in Bud Cooper Gymnasium.

Purdue Northwest (2-14, 0-10 GLIAC) went ahead 17-13 in the first quarter but were outscored by Lake Superior State (6-11, 1-9 GLIAC) 18-16 in the second frame, making it a 35-29 lead for the Pride at the half. In the third quarter, the Lakers added 20 points compared to Purdue Northwest's 13, giving the Lakers a one-point lead at 49-48 with one quarter to go. The Lakers outscored the Pride 14-11 in the fourth quarter, bringing the final to 63-59.

Junior forward Lexie Khon led the Lakers in points with 20 and rebounds with nine. Redshirt sophomore forward Abigail Ostman had the next-best with seven rebounds, while junior guard Claire Radtke and redshirt freshman Sadie DeWildt guard were next up in points with 13 and 14, respectively. Radtke led in assists with six.

The Lakers were 11-of-15 from the free throw line, and the Pride were 19-of-26.

Lake State made 31.0 percent of their shots from the field and 26.7 percent of their three-pointers. Purdue Northwest shot 40.4 percent overall and shot 20.0 percent on three-point shots.
